About The Role
PartnerHero is seeking a CRM Administrator responsible for the maintenance, optimization, and adoption of HubSpot as a member of the Business Development Team. The CRM Administrator will play a key role in developing new & optimizing existing processes to enable the Solutions & Growth (aka Sales & Marketing) teams to achieve performance goals and drive growth. The ideal candidate will take ownership of the admin duties of HubSpot and will advise on technical best practices to build an efficient end-to-end revenue flow.
You'll Be...
- Understanding all aspects of HubSpot configuration and technical/functional capabilities
- Working collaboratively with Business Development Team (Solutions & Growth), managing their use of HubSpot, including system configuration & optimization
- Interacting and collaborating with teams across the business as necessary, such as IT, Partner Operations, Partner Success, and other stakeholders in the CRM
- Managing HubSpot users, including new user onboarding/offboarding, permissions, and managing contact transitions from deactivated users
- Building and maintaining dashboards, reports, layouts, process automation, and other configurable parts of the interface for end-users, including but not limited to: workflows & processes, custom object configurations, security controls, custom report configurations, and third-party integrations
- Participating in system implementation projects, including drafting requirements, documentation, system configuration, test documentation & execution, issue identification, and resolution
- Building and maintaining HubSpot system documentation, policies & procedures
- Acting as CRM subject matter expert and hosting HubSpot training sessions for new team members as needed
- Maintaining a high level of familiarity with related systems capabilities and full tech stack for the Business Development team to help optimize end-to-end processes
- Staying up-to-date with new HubSpot features & help drive the adoption of user best practices
